Bluetooth technology is one of the numerous developments that has taken the mobile phone market by storm. No wonder almost every mobile phone in the market flaunts this technology today.
How does it work?
1.Bluetooth is a wireless network technology, through which you can transfer data in the form of radio waves between a Bluetooth enabled phone and computers, laptops, printers, and other compatible devices.
2.The maximum range within which data can be shared through it is 10 meters.
Why go for a Bluetooth mobile phone?
1.Bluetooth is the most hassle free network technology for data sharing between compatible devices.
2.Bluetooth allows users to share all kinds of data, such as image files, music files, video files, and text documents.
3.You can share data even on the move between mobile devices as Bluetooth runs on a wireless network technology.
4.Bluetooth technology ensures high speed and efficient sharing of data between Bluetooth enabled devices as the range of network is a meagre 10 meters.

Hands Free Use
One of the very best features of a Bluetooth mobile phone is the ability to talk without using hands. Keeping both hands on the wheel and both eyes on the road is a sure way to make the roads safer for everyone. This is achieved through two different features. Hands free dialing uses voice recognition software to pick up a driver's voice and automatically dial the number, either through spelling out each number of simply saying a contact's name and having the phoen automatically dial the number. Hands free talking is achieved most commonly through the use of a Bluetooth phone headset, which has a wireless connection to your phone and is lightweight and small enough to fit comfortably around an ear.
